Chef Salary in Topeka, KS
From available job listings, the average salary for Chefs in Topeka is $35,000 per year or $16.83 per hour, reflecting the local market and employer budgets.
Salary offerings range from $25,000 per year to $55,000 per year, depending on experience, establishment type, and other factors.
Lowest wage for Chefs in Topeka | Average wage for Chefs in Topeka | Highest wage for Chefs in Topeka |
---|---|---|
$25,000 per year | $35,000 per year or $16.83 per hour | $55,000 per year |
Chefs working in upscale restaurants or prestigious hotels typically command the higher end of the salary range.

What To Expect as a Chef in Topeka
Chef roles in Topeka typically include responsibilities such as:
- Preparing and cooking menu items according to recipes
- Managing kitchen staff and delegating tasks
- Maintaining food safety and sanitation standards
- Ordering and managing ingredient inventory
Chefs often collaborate with front-of-house staff to ensure timely and quality service.
The work requires attention to detail, creativity, and the ability to work efficiently during busy meal periods.
Some establishments offer training programs, but prior culinary experience is commonly preferred.
